Publisher's Synopsis

Michael Kuby's 6th edition of Human Geography in Action, Binder Ready Version is comprised of 14 stimulating, concept-based chapters. The text aims to develop geographic problem-solving skills that prove valuable to readers. Each chapter begins with an introduction to a concept, followed by a case study tying the concept into the real world and wraps up with an activity. These engaging activities featured throughout the text further its Do Geography approach. Human Geography in Action, Binder Ready Version provides the opportunity to: use GIS to investigate ethnic distributions and culture regions, track the AIDS epidemic over space and time, model interstate migration flows, simulate India's demographic future, add new baseball franchises, animate past urban growth and assess future growth areas. This text is an unbound, binder-ready version.
